Hi Wayne

There are two LEDs on the EB006, one indicated the board has power, the other indicates that the programming IC is powered up and ready. When this second LED is flashing it indicates that the is USB commuications going on between the PC and the IC on the EB006. There is really no more to it then this.

PPP automatically verifies your code is on the device after programming so if you were to start getting programming issues you should be warned then and there.
